.template-product #MainContent,.template-product .gradient,.template-product .color-scheme-1,.template-product .shopify-section,.product{background:var(--zs-bg, #F7F6F4)!important}.product:before,.product:after{display:none!important}@media screen and (min-width:750px){.product__media-wrapper,.product__info-wrapper{width:50%!important;max-width:50%!important;flex:0 0 50%!important}}.product__media-wrapper,.product__info-wrapper{background:transparent!important}.product__media-container,.product-media-container{background:#fff!important;border-radius:20px!important;border:1px solid rgba(15,31,61,.08)!important;box-shadow:0 2px 6px #0f1f3d0a,0 12px 40px #0f1f3d12!important;overflow:hidden!important}.product__media img,.product-media__image{object-fit:contain!important;background:#fff!important}.thumbnail-slider__button{border-radius:10px!important;border:1.5px solid transparent!important;overflow:hidden!important;transition:border-color .2s ease,transform .18s ease!important}.thumbnail-slider__button:hover{border-color:#0f1f3d40!important;transform:translateY(-1px)!important}.thumbnail-slider__button[aria-current=true]{border-color:#0f1f3d!important}.thumbnail-slider__button img{border-radius:8px!important;display:block!important;width:100%!important;height:100%!important;object-fit:cover!important}.product__media-wrapper .slider-button{display:none!important}@media screen and (min-width:750px){.product__info-wrapper{padding-left:2.5rem!important}}.product .caption-with-letter-spacing{font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;font-size:.68rem!important;font-weight:700!important;letter-spacing:.16em!important;text-transform:uppercase!important;color:var(--zs-mauve, #987284)!important}.product__title h1{font-family:var(--zs-font-d, "Cormorant Garamond", Georgia, serif)!important;font-size:clamp(2rem,3.2vw,3rem)!important;font-weight:600!important;line-height:1.08!important;letter-spacing:-.02em!important;color:var(--zs-navy, #0F1F3D)!important;margin:0!important}.product__info-wrapper .price,.product__info-wrapper price-list{display:inline-flex!important;align-items:baseline!important;gap:.65rem!important;width:fit-content!important;max-width:100%!important;margin-top:.25rem!important;padding:.65rem 1rem!important;background:#fff!important;border:1px solid rgba(15,31,61,.09)!important;border-radius:999px!important;box-shadow:0 4px 16px #0f1f3d0f,inset 0 1px #fffc!important}.product__info-wrapper .price-item--regular,.product__info-wrapper .price__regular .price-item{font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;font-size:clamp(1.6rem,2.4vw,2.2rem)!important;font-weight:800!important;letter-spacing:-.04em!important;color:var(--zs-navy, #0F1F3D)!important;line-height:1!important}.product__info-wrapper .price--on-sale .price-item--sale{font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;font-size:clamp(1.6rem,2.4vw,2.2rem)!important;font-weight:800!important;letter-spacing:-.04em!important;color:var(--zs-mauve, #987284)!important;line-height:1!important}.product__info-wrapper .price--on-sale s.price-item,.product__info-wrapper .price-item--compare{font-size:.95rem!important;color:#0f1f3d59!important;font-weight:500!important;text-decoration-thickness:1.5px!important}.product-form__input{margin-bottom:1.2rem!important}.product-form__input .form__label{font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;font-size:.9rem!important;font-weight:600!important;color:var(--zs-ink-mute, #556070)!important;margin-bottom:.55rem!important}.product-form__input input[type=radio]+label{font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;border-radius:999px!important;border:1.5px solid rgba(15,31,61,.22)!important;color:var(--zs-navy, #0F1F3D)!important;background:#fff!important;font-size:.9rem!important;font-weight:500!important;letter-spacing:.04em!important;padding:.75rem 1.45rem!important;transition:border-color .18s ease,background .18s ease,color .18s ease,transform .18s var(--zs-ease, cubic-bezier(.22, 1, .36, 1))!important}.product-form__input input[type=radio]+label:hover{border-color:var(--zs-mauve, #987284)!important;color:var(--zs-mauve, #987284)!important;transform:translateY(-1px)}.product-form__input input[type=radio]:checked+label{border-color:var(--zs-navy, #0F1F3D)!important;background:var(--zs-navy, #0F1F3D)!important;color:#fff!important}.quantity{min-height:52px!important;width:fit-content!important;min-width:180px!important;border-radius:999px!important;border:1px solid rgba(15,31,61,.14)!important;background:#fff!important;overflow:hidden!important;box-shadow:0 4px 16px #0f1f3d0f!important}.quantity:before,.quantity:after{display:none!important;content:none!important;box-shadow:none!important;border:0!important}.quantity__button{width:48px!important;color:var(--zs-navy, #0F1F3D)!important;background:transparent!important;border:0!important;box-shadow:none!important;transition:background .18s ease,color .18s ease!important}.quantity__button:before,.quantity__button:after{display:none!important}.quantity__button:hover{background:#9872841a!important;color:var(--zs-mauve, #987284)!important}.quantity__input{font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;font-size:1.1rem!important;font-weight:700!important;color:var(--zs-navy, #0F1F3D)!important;background:transparent!important;border:0!important;box-shadow:none!important}.quantity__input:focus,.quantity__input:focus-visible{outline:none!important;box-shadow:none!important}.quantity:focus-within{border-color:#98728473!important;box-shadow:0 4px 16px #0f1f3d0f,0 0 0 3px #9872841f!important}.product-form__buttons{max-width:100%!important}.product-form__submit,.product-form__cart-submit,.product-form button[name=add]{width:100%!important;min-height:58px!important;border-radius:999px!important;background:var(--zs-navy, #0F1F3D)!important;border:1.5px solid var(--zs-navy, #0F1F3D)!important;outline:none!important;box-shadow:0 10px 28px #0f1f3d38!important;color:#fff!important;font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;font-size:.92rem!important;font-weight:800!important;letter-spacing:.05em!important;text-transform:uppercase!important;overflow:hidden!important;transition:background .22s var(--zs-ease, cubic-bezier(.22, 1, .36, 1)),border-color .22s var(--zs-ease, cubic-bezier(.22, 1, .36, 1)),box-shadow .22s var(--zs-ease, cubic-bezier(.22, 1, .36, 1)),transform .18s var(--zs-ease, cubic-bezier(.22, 1, .36, 1))!important}.product-form__submit:before,.product-form__submit:after,.product-form__cart-submit:before,.product-form__cart-submit:after,.product-form button[name=add]:before,.product-form button[name=add]:after{display:none!important;content:none!important;box-shadow:none!important;border:0!important}.product-form__submit span,.product-form__cart-submit span,.product-form button[name=add] span{color:#fff!important}.product-form__submit:hover,.product-form__cart-submit:hover,.product-form button[name=add]:hover{background:var(--zs-mauve, #987284)!important;border-color:var(--zs-mauve, #987284)!important;color:#fff!important;box-shadow:0 14px 36px #98728457!important;transform:translateY(-2px)!important}.product-form__submit:hover span,.product-form__cart-submit:hover span,.product-form button[name=add]:hover span{color:#fff!important}.product-form__submit:focus-visible,.product-form__cart-submit:focus-visible,.product-form button[name=add]:focus-visible{outline:none!important;box-shadow:0 10px 28px #0f1f3d38,0 0 0 4px #9872842e!important}.product-form__submit[disabled],.product-form__cart-submit[disabled],.product-form button[name=add][disabled]{background:var(--zs-bg-soft, #EFEDEB)!important;border-color:var(--zs-bg-soft, #EFEDEB)!important;color:#0f1f3d61!important;box-shadow:none!important;transform:none!important}.product-form__submit[disabled] span,.product-form__cart-submit[disabled] span,.product-form button[name=add][disabled] span{color:#0f1f3d61!important}.shopify-payment-button__button{border-radius:0!important;min-height:54px!important;font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;font-weight:700!important}.product__description,.product-description,.product__description .rte{font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;font-size:.9rem!important;line-height:1.72!important;color:var(--zs-ink-mute, #556070)!important}.product__description strong,.product-description strong{color:var(--zs-navy, #0F1F3D)!important;font-weight:600!important}.product__description a,.product-description a{color:var(--zs-mauve, #987284)!important;text-decoration-color:#98728466!important}.share-button__button{font-family:var(--zs-font-b, "DM Sans", system-ui, sans-serif)!important;font-size:.78rem!important;color:var(--zs-ink-faint, #9AA3B0)!important}.related-products,.product-recommendations{background:var(--zs-bg, #F7F6F4)!important;border-top:1px solid rgba(15,31,61,.07)!important}.related-products .title,.product-recommendations .title{font-family:var(--zs-font-d, "Cormorant Garamond", Georgia, serif)!important;font-size:clamp(1.6rem,3vw,2.2rem)!important;font-weight:600!important;font-style:italic!important;color:var(--zs-navy, #0F1F3D)!important;letter-spacing:-.02em!important}@media(max-width:989px){.product__media-wrapper,.product__info-wrapper{width:100%!important;max-width:100%!important;flex:0 0 100%!important}.product__info-wrapper{padding-left:0!important}.product__title h1{font-size:clamp(1.9rem,5.5vw,2.6rem)!important}}@media(max-width:749px){.product__title h1{font-size:clamp(1.7rem,7vw,2.2rem)!important}.product-form__submit,.product-form__cart-submit,.product-form button[name=add]{min-height:54px!important;font-size:.85rem!important}.quantity{min-width:170px!important;min-height:50px!important}.product__info-wrapper .price,.product__info-wrapper price-list{display:flex!important;width:100%!important;border-radius:16px!important;padding:.75rem .9rem!important;justify-content:flex-start!important;align-items:center!important}}html,body{max-width:100%;overflow-x:hidden}:root,.color-scheme-1{--color-background: 247, 246, 244 !important;--gradient-background: #F7F6F4 !important;--payment-terms-background-color: #F7F6F4 !important}html,body.gradient,#MainContent,main#MainContent,#MainContent .shopify-section,#MainContent .section,#MainContent .gradient,#MainContent .color-scheme-1,#MainContent .page-width,#MainContent .product,#MainContent .product.grid,#MainContent .product__info-wrapper,#MainContent .product__media-wrapper,#MainContent .related-products,#MainContent .product-recommendations{background:#f7f6f4!important;background-color:#f7f6f4!important;background-image:none!important}.shopify-section-group-header-group,.shopify-section-group-header-group *,.header-wrapper,.header,#MainContent .product__media-container,#MainContent .product-media-container,#MainContent .product__media,#MainContent .thumbnail,#MainContent .price{background-color:#fff!important}body.gradient{background:#f7f6f4!important}#MainContent .shopify-section:has(.related-products),#MainContent .shopify-section:has(.product-recommendations),#MainContent .related-products .page-width,#MainContent .product-recommendations .page-width{background:#f7f6f4!important;background-color:#f7f6f4!important}#MainContent .thumbnail-list{gap:1rem!important}#MainContent .thumbnail-list__item{border-radius:14px!important;overflow:visible!important}#MainContent .thumbnail{border-radius:14px!important;overflow:hidden!important;border:1.5px solid rgba(15,31,61,.1)!important;background:#fff!important;box-shadow:0 4px 14px #0f1f3d0f!important;transition:border-color .2s ease,box-shadow .2s ease,transform .18s var(--zs-ease, cubic-bezier(.22, 1, .36, 1))!important}#MainContent .thumbnail:before,#MainContent .thumbnail:after{display:none!important;content:none!important;box-shadow:none!important;border:0!important}#MainContent .thumbnail img{width:100%!important;height:100%!important;display:block!important;object-fit:cover!important;border-radius:12px!important}#MainContent .thumbnail:hover{transform:translateY(-2px)!important;border-color:#98728473!important;box-shadow:0 8px 22px #0f1f3d1a!important}#MainContent .thumbnail[aria-current=true]{border-color:var(--zs-mauve, #987284)!important;box-shadow:0 8px 22px #0f1f3d1a,0 0 0 3px #98728429!important}#MainContent .thumbnail:focus-visible{outline:none!important;border-color:var(--zs-navy, #0F1F3D)!important;box-shadow:0 8px 22px #0f1f3d1a,0 0 0 3px #0f1f3d24!important}
/*# sourceMappingURL=/cdn/shop/t/12/assets/zaynoshops-product.css.map */
